Technology Program Manager
Career GuideKey Responsibilities
- Define program goals, scope, and success metrics
- Build program plans, timelines, and major milestones
- Align stakeholders on priorities, tradeoffs, and decisions
- Coordinate multiple workstreams and cross-functional teams
- Track dependencies, risks, and issues and drive mitigation
- Manage program governance, status reporting, and executive updates
- Support resource planning and capacity planning
- Drive delivery through clear ownership and accountability
- Ensure requirements are understood and documented
- Improve program processes and delivery standards over time

Development SuggestionsFocus on one technical domain to build credibility, strengthen program reporting with clear metrics, and practice risk and dependency reviews on real projects. Build a portfolio of delivered programs with measurable outcomes.
Salary & Demand
Median Salary Range
Entry LevelUSD 100,000 to 135,000
Mid LevelUSD 135,000 to 175,000
Senior LevelUSD 175,000 to 230,000
Growth Trend
Steady demand. Hiring remains strong in cloud migration, security, data platforms, and enterprise transformation programs.Companies Hiring
